EXPERIMENTAL INVESTIGATION ON HISTORY-DEPENDENCE OF PLASTIC BEHAVIOR OF TYPE 302 STAINLESS STEEL UNDER COMBINED AXIAL-TORSIONAL LOADS

Abstract: Experimental investigations were pedermed on the plastic deformation along bilinear strain paths with various values of corner-angle by subjecting thin-walled tubular specimens of type 302 stainless steel to combined axial and torsional loads. Variations of scalar and vectorial behavior of the stress response are discnssed in the vector space of plastic strain. It is found that the intrinsic geometry of loading path, the plastic strain history and the coapled effect among strain components effect effectively the stress response of the material. The experimental results also show that these effects will disappear gradually with increasing strain.

Key words: complex loading, plastic delay angle, history-dependence of plastic deformation
